#ae069c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ae069c is composed of 68.2% red, 2.4%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.6%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 306.4 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#ae069c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#5d0039.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#ae069c color description : Dark magenta.

#ae069c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ae069c has RGB values of R:174, G:6,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.97, Y:0.1,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11404956.

Shades and Tints of #ae069c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#feeff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ae069c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b595b is the less saturated color, while #ae069c is the most saturated one.
